==Check Out==
Our [[Git|Git Tutorial]] explains how BaseX can be checked out from the [https://github.com/BaseXdb/basex GitHub Repository] and embedded in Eclipse with EGit. The article also demonstrates how git can be used on command-line.
The basex repository contains the following sub-directoriessubdirectories:
# {{Code|basex-core}} is the main project
# {{Code|basex-api}} contains the BaseX APIs (XML:DB, bindings in other languages) and HTTP Services ([[REST]], [[RESTXQ]], [[WebDAV]])
# {{Code|basex-tests}} contains several unit and stress tests
